The NERF enforced its strike accusing the Ministry of Education (MoE) of showing indifference in addressing its demands. [break]
The demands put forth by the NERF include giving permanent status to all temporary teachers through internal exams, scrapping Company Act in education sector and appointing all relief-quota teachers in permanent posts.
“It is the most suitable time for the MoE to address our demands as the Education Act is being amended again after six years,” said Amal Rai, general secretary of the NERF. “But, the MoE seems to be not taking our demands seriously.”
Previously on June 14, less than three weeks after the declaration of educational sector as "peace zone" by the government, the same teachers´ organization had called for a strike in the Kathmandu Valley without prior notice.
